Right, in this case I would agree that it wasn't the expected poorer play of Flacco, it was the unexpected poor play of their kicker missing a 31 yd FG.

In my opinion, Flacco threw for 300+, only turned the ball over once on the Spikes INT, and put his team in a decent position to win the game. He threw for 2 TD's, and really almost had a 3rd. He was actually on the border of having another pretty good game against this secondary.

If not for Moore batting the ball out of Evans' hands on the potential game winning TD (which couldn't have been any closer, and I'm for one glad they didn't bother to review it--although somewhat surprised), and Cundiff missing a very easy FG to send the game to overtime, we may very well not be having this conversation.
